Enable job alerts via email!

Technical Back-End Lead – Java (SaaS, ML / AI, Scale-Up)

IKUE

Cape Town

Hybrid

ZAR 1,200,000 - 1,800,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Start fresh or import an existing resume

Job summary

IKUE, a technology scale-up in Cape Town, invites seasoned Java back-end engineers to apply for the Technical Back End Lead position. In this pivotal role, you'll lead a team, drive architecture, and innovate solutions within a dynamic environment. At IKUE, enjoy a flexible work culture and the opportunity for significant impact in a rapidly growing SaaS platform focused on data and analytics.

Benefits

Flexible hybrid working
Highly competitive salary
Employee Share Option Scheme
Yearly company trip
Starter kit including MacBook Pro
Frequent team events and incentives

Qualifications

  • 15+ years Java back-end development experience.
  • 2+ years in technical leadership role.
  • Strong cloud-native architecture understanding.

Responsibilities

  • Lead and mentor Java back-end engineers.
  • Drive architecture decisions for scalable services.
  • Collaborate with cross-functional teams.

Skills

Java
Software Engineering
Cloud-Native Architecture
Leadership
CI/CD
Microservices
Data Analytics
Machine Learning

Tools

AWS
Docker
Terraform

Job description

Ikue is a technology scale-up with a clear purpose and vision.

We know that customer data is at the heart of hyper-personalisation and are looking for the brightest, most inspiring engineers to deliver our product, which enables data to drive every decision, communication, and action.

We are building a diverse team, all unified by a desire to innovate. Creativity is at the core of Ikue, and we aim to further strengthen it in 2025! There are no typical profiles; each team member shares our vision and wants to be part of its success.

Are you a seasoned Java back-end engineer with a passion for leadership, innovation, and cutting-edge technology? Do you thrive in fast-paced, collaborative environments where your ideas have a real impact?

We're a rapidly growing SaaS scale-up building a next-generation data and analytics platform powered by machine learning and AI. Our mission is to make complex data accessible, actionable, and intelligent for businesses of all sizes. We’re looking for a Technical Back End Lead to guide our talented back-end engineers and help shape the future of our platform.

As the Technical Back End Lead at Ikue, you will be:

  • Leading and mentoring a team of high-performing Java back-end engineers
  • Driving architecture decisions and hands-on development for scalable, high-performance services
  • Collaborating cross-functionally with Product, Front-End, Data Science & DevOps teams
  • Championing best practices in software engineering, CI/CD, and testing
  • Helping scale and evolve our SaaS platform to meet growing user and data demands
  • Working closely with ML/AI teams to integrate intelligent features and services
  • Implementing microservices architecture for config-based distributed data processing
  • Utilizing orchestration tools like AWS API Gateway, EventBridge, SQS, Lambda, and Step Functions
  • Using Java 17+, Spring (Boot / Batch), Docker, ECS for core services, Python for analytical services
  • Employing Docker, ECS, SageMaker for analytical services
  • Managing CI/CD with GitHub, Infrastructure as Code with Terraform and CloudFormation

What We’re Looking For:

  • 15+ years of hands-on Java back-end development experience
  • 2+ years in a technical leadership or team lead role
  • Proven experience building and scaling distributed systems or SaaS platforms
  • Strong understanding of cloud-native architecture (AWS preferred)
  • Excellent communication and leadership skills
  • Passion for mentoring, continuous improvement, and staying ahead of tech trends
  • Bonus: Experience working with ML/AI-enabled systems or data platforms

Why Join Us?

  • Play a pivotal role in a fast-scaling product with huge market potential
  • Work with a smart, passionate, and collaborative team
  • Enjoy autonomy, ownership, and influence on technical direction
  • Flexible hybrid working (remote-first culture)

You will be rewarded with:

  • A highly competitive salary plus benefits and participation in our Employee Share Option Scheme
  • The chance to attend our yearly 3-day company trip to a secret summer destination
  • A starter kit including a MacBook Pro and Ikue-branded apparel
  • Frequent team events, celebrations, weekly incentives, and Pizza Fridays

Requirements:

You are a confident self-starter, committed to delivering excellent code and seeking innovative solutions. We value personality and passion over formal education. Your individuality is your strength, and you will be supported by your Ikue family. You can choose to work in the office or remotely.

If this sounds like you, then you know what to do. We look forward to receiving your application. Good luck from your future colleagues!

By supercharging the ability to leverage data and advanced analytics in marketing messages, your work will be truly impactful from the very start.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.